Како инсталирати МиСКЛ на ЦентОС 7

Један од главних механизама база података који имамо при руци је МиСКЛ и нема сумње да је један од најпознатијих, коришћених и имплементираних широм света. У овој анализи ћемо видети како можемо имплементирати МиСКЛ у ЦентОС 7 окружење.

Шта је МиСКЛ?

МиСКЛ је у суштини администратор релационих база података (запамтите да су релационе базе података оне које складиште информације у различитим табелама, а не само у једној) што нам омогућава да имамо окретан, сигуран и разноврстан алат.

Једно од поверења које имамо код МиСКЛ -а је да је то један од најчешће коришћених језика у свету.

Главне карактеристике МиСКЛ -а

  • То је језик отворених ресурса (Опен Соурце).
  • МиСКЛ подржава велике количине података за колоне.
  • Подржава више врста података.
  • Доступне су хиљаде библиотека и алата.
  • МиСКЛ може подржати до 32 индекса по табели.
  • Лака инсталација и администрација.
  • МиСКЛ има АПИ -је за велики број програмских језика.

1. Како инсталирати МиСКЛ ИУМ спремиште на ЦентОС 7


Видећемо сада како инсталирати МиСКЛ у ЦентОС 7 окружење. Подсетимо се још једном да је пре инсталирања било које апликације или алата препоручљиво ажурирати систем помоћу синтаксе:
 судо иум упдате
БелешкаСтавили смо судо испред њега у случају да се не пријавимо као роот корисници, у овом водичу смо се пријавили као роот.

Следећи корак након ажурирања пакета у ЦентОС 7 је инсталирање МиСКЛ спремишта, а за то ћемо користити званичне МиСКЛ ИУМ пакете који садрже РПМ пакете који садрже МиСКЛ сервер, клијента, помоћне програме итд. Унећемо следећу команду за преузимање одговарајућих спремишта:

 вгет хттп://дев.мискл.цом/гет/мискл57-цоммунити-релеасе-ел7-7.ноарцх.рпм

Када се спремиште преузме, наставићемо са инсталацијом пакета помоћу следеће команде:

 иум лоцалинсталл мискл57-цоммунити-релеасе-ел7-7.ноарцх.рпм 

Прихватамо преузимање и чекамо да се одговарајући пакети инсталирају на ЦентОС 7.

Овим преузимањем и инсталирањем додали смо МиСКЛ ИУМ спремиште и додали кључ ГнуПГ који је задужен за проверу интегритета пакета. Ако желимо да видимо да су МиСКЛ ИУМ спремишта правилно инсталирана, можемо унети следеће:

 иум реполист омогућен | греп "мискл. * - заједница. *"
Сада је време да пређемо на инсталирање МиСКЛ -а.

2. Како инсталирати МиСКЛ на ЦентОС 7


Затим ћемо инсталирати најновију верзију МиСКЛ -а користећи следећу синтаксу:
 иум инсталирајте мискл-цоммунити-сервер

Прихватамо преузимање и чекамо да се МиСКЛ преузме инсталиран на нашем ЦентОС 7.

Горе наведени процес нам омогућава да преузмемо и инсталирамо све пакете који се односе на:

  • Мискл-сервер-заједница
  • МиСКЛ-заједница-клијент
  • МиСКЛ-заједница-заједничка
  • МиСКЛ-цоммунити-либс

3. Како инсталирати МиСКЛ издања


Затим ћемо инсталирати издања или званичне испоруке МиСКЛ -а ради ажурирања, запамтите да можемо инсталирати различите верзије МиСКЛ -а у систем, верзија коју смо инсталирали је подразумевано активирана, док је у претходним верзијама, попут 5.6 или 5.5, онемогућен, па га морамо омогућити помоћу следеће синтаксе:
 иум-цонфиг-манагер --дисабле мискл57-цоммунити (Онемогући верзију 5.7) иум-цонфиг-манагер --енабле мискл56-цоммунити (Омогући верзију 5.6)
Сада остаје да покренете услугу.

4. Како покренути МиСКЛ на ЦентОС 7


Након што инсталирамо МиСКЛ на наш систем, следећи корак је покретање МиСКЛ сервиса, због чега уносимо следећу команду:
 сервис мисклд старт
Да бисмо потврдили тренутно стање МиСКЛ -а у ЦентОС 7, у терминал ћемо унети следеће:
 статус услуге мисклд
Добијени резултат ће бити следећи:

Сада можемо да проверимо верзију МиСКЛ -а коју смо инсталирали помоћу наредбе:

 мискл --версион

5. Како осигурати МиСКЛ инсталацију на ЦентОС 7


Користећи команду:
 мискл_сецуре_инсталлатион
Можемо подесите безбедносне параметре за МиСКЛ попут уклањања анонимних корисника, промене лозинке за роот корисника, повезивање са роот -ом МиСКЛ -а итд.

Унећемо команду:

 мискл_сецуре_инсталлатион
И извршавамо конфигурацију:

Параметри за конфигурисање

 Молимо унесите 0 = НИСКО, 1 = СРЕДЊЕ и 2 = ЈАКО
Поставили смо вредност 2.
 Нова лозинка
Успостављамо нову лозинку за роот корисника.
 Поново унесите нову лозинку
Поново уносимо лозинку.
 Уклонити анонимне кориснике? (Притисните и | И за Да, било који други тастер за Не)
Улазимо и уклањамо анонимне кориснике.
 Забрани даљинско пријављивање роот -а? (Притисните и | И за Да, било који други тастер за Не)
Улазимо и онемогућујемо могућност да роот корисник има даљински приступ.
 Уклонити тестну базу података и приступити јој? (Притисните и | И за Да, било који други тастер за Не)
Уносимо слово и да бисмо избрисали тестну базу података.
 Поново учитати табеле привилегија сада? (Притисните и | И за Да, било који други тастер за Не)
Улазимо и поново учитавамо привилегије табела.

Овим параметрима смо осигурали наше МиСКЛ инсталација на ЦентОС 7.

6. Веза са МиСКЛ на ЦентОС 7


Када завршимо са овим параметрима, можемо успоставити МиСКЛ везу уношењем наредбе:
 мискл -у корен -п
Тамо морамо унети утврђену лозинку и на овај начин смо приступили МиСКЛ -у.

7. Како ажурирати МиСКЛ помоћу ИУМ -а


МиСКЛ можемо ажурирати помоћу Иум команде, за то је довољно унети следеће:
 иум упдате мискл-сервер
На овај начин смо анализирали како инсталирати МиСКЛ у ЦентОС 7 окружење како бисте извукли максимум из овог моћног алата.

wave wave wave wave wave